Hailed as “an unforgettable experience,” the film “Instructions on Parting” had its world premiere last February in New York at the Museum of Modern Art Doc Fortnight Festival and later won acclaim and honors at other film festivals in the United States and abroad.

On Wednesday, September 26, Brattleboro audiences will have a chance to see Amy Jenkins’ profound and moving examination of transformation, grief and the collective human journey at the Latchis Theatre, at 7 p.m. Jenkins will be on hand to lead a discussion of the film after the screening.

Over the course of one tumultuous year, artist and director Amy Jenkins confronts the cancer diagnoses of her mother, sister and brother, and also welcomes her first child. Crafted in a unique visual style, the film weaves breathtaking vignettes of natural unfolding with cinema verite family footage to lead viewers to a bold and daring acceptance of our common mortality. Made from Jenkins’ video journals and narrated through archived answering machine messages, “Instructions on Parting” is both deeply personal and profoundly universal.

“A deeply moving, tautly poetical diary of multiple loss … Transcendent insights folded into the film’s rich, rhythmic structure, stay with you long after the ending,” wrote David Broady of Artcritical.

The Peterborough, N.H.-based Jenkins may be familiar to Brattleboro art audiences. Her film and video art installations “Flow” and “The Audrey Samsara” were exhibited at the Brattleboro Museum & Art Center. Jenkins’ installations, films and photography have been exhibited, screened and collected internationally. He works focus on themes such as familial relationships, desire and gender identity and have been featured at The Museum of Modern Art in New York, the National Gallery of Art in Washington, D.C., the Haifa Museum in Israel and countless other art institutions. Jenkins was chosen to be a LEF Foundation Robert Flaherty Film Seminar Fellow and a two-time nominee for the CalArts Alpert Award in Film/Video.
